About
Randy Orton, a third-generation professional wrestler, made history by becoming the youngest WWE Heavyweight Champion at just 24 years old. His dominance in the ring continued over the years, and in 2018, he achieved the prestigious Grand Slam Champion status, solidifying his legacy in WWE.
Before Fame
Before his rise to WWE stardom, Orton attended Hazelwood Central High School. In 1998, he enlisted in the United States Marine Corps, but his military career was short-lived. He received a bad conduct discharge after going AWOL and disobeying direct orders from his commander. Despite this setback, he redirected his focus toward professional wrestling, where he found immense success.
Trivia
Apart from wrestling, Orton has also explored acting. He appeared in the 2011 film That’s What I Am and later starred in the 2013 action film 12 Rounds: Reloaded. His performances showcased his versatility beyond the wrestling ring.
Family Life
Coming from a family of wrestling legends, Orton followed in the footsteps of his father, grandfather, and uncle, all of whom were professional wrestlers. He married Samantha Speno on September 21, 2007, and they welcomed their daughter, Alanna Marie Orton, on July 12, 2008. However, the couple divorced in July 2013. In 2015, he married Kimberly Kessler, and together they had a daughter, Brooklyn Rose Orton, in 2016.
